Size
Bunk beds are a great way to save space in the bedroom of a child. They can also add an element of fun and excitement to the room. Before you buy a bed for your child be sure it is the correct size and that it meets the safety standards. There are many things to take into consideration, including the ceiling's height and any hanging fixtures like light bulbs or decorations. Bunk beds must be placed at a safe distance from these items to avoid accidents or injury.
There are a variety of different sizes of bunk beds that are available. Twin over twin is the standard option that has two identical twin mattresses on each level. There is also a full over twin, which is ideal for siblings with a large age gap and want to sleep close together. Some bunk beds have a twin XL over full mattress which is a little larger than the standard twin, and gives an extra amount of legroom for taller kids. Many bunk beds are equipped with trundle-bunks that can accommodate an extra guest.
Other styles include L shaped bunks. They are designed to are designed to form an L-shape, with two separate beds on each side. These are great for small rooms and can provide plenty storage in the corners. You can choose a style with desks under the bottom bunk. This is ideal for students or those who work at home.

Safety
Bunk beds are designed to be stacked, which is why they need special considerations for safety. Children are especially prone to fall or get injured when climbing into or out of the top bunk, so it is essential to follow a few guidelines to limit the risks. For instance, if choose a bunk bed that has a ladder, be sure it is secure and free of toys or clothing. You can also put a nightlight near the ladder to help your children navigate their ways up and down.
Make sure that the guardrails on the upper bunk are at least 5 inches in height. This is essential to safeguard children who may roll over or change positions during the night. In addition, the gap between guardrails shouldn't exceed 3.5 inches to stop children from catching their heads or limbs.
Another crucial aspect to take into consideration when purchasing a bunk bed is the weight limit. Some bunk beds can only support the weight of 165 pounds. You should make sure that the weight of your child can be supported safely by the frame.
You should teach your children the rules of bunk bed use while they are young and ensure that they know the rules. They should be aware that the ladder is only used to get up and down and not for playing or horsing around. It is also not recommended to hang things like belts and scarves from the guardrails as they could cause strangulation risk. Additionally, children should be urged to stay clear of the top bunk if they are not old enough to be secure there.
